1. Remove the Lid by turning clockwise to unlock, aligning
with . Remove the Sealing Gasket from the Lid and wash
the gasket and the Lid in warm soapy water. Dry the Sealing
Gasket and Lid thoroughly before reattaching the Sealing
Gasket to the Lid. Ensure the Sealing Gasket is smoothly and
securely in place in the gasket holder. If the Sealing Gasket is
not in the correct position the Lid will not be able to form a
seal and will not be able to gain pressure.
2. Remove the Cooking Pot and the Condensation Collector
and wash in warm, soapy water. Dry thoroughly before
replacing back in the Multi-Cooker.
The Express Crock Multi-Cooker has been designed with safety
in mind and has various safety measures.
1. Pressure will not build if the Lid is not shut correctly and has
not sealed.
2. Ensure Lid is in the completely locked position and the is
aligned with .
3. Pressure will not build if the Steam Release Valve has not
been switched to the Seal “ ” position.
4. Over filling may cause a risk of clogging the vent pipe and
developing excess pressure.
5. The gasket and the valves can be removed for cleaning.
(See page 32).
6. Once the pressure increases, the Lid cannot be opened.
Safety sensors ensure the pressure remains within the set
range.
6. The Steam Release Valve has an extended finger tab,
designed to keep the hand away from the top of the valve.
Always use a kitchen utensil when operating this tab. See
RELEASING PRESSURE Instructions on page 18.
7. The pressure cooking functions require liquid to work. If the
inside of the Cooking Pot does not have enough liquid, an
error will appear in the Display Screen. See ERROR CODES

chart on page 36.
8. At the end of cooking, the Lid cannot be unlocked until all
the pressure is released. This can be done using the Natural
Pressure Release Method or Quick Pressure Release Method,
explained on page 18.
9. The Time Selection Buttons (+ and -) are used to set the
cooking time. To advance slowly, simply press the + or -
button and release. To advance quickly, press and hold the
+ or - button. If you have passed the desired time, simply
press the opposite arrow button to return to the desired
time.
NOTE: The timer can be selected for all programs and can be
changed at any time during cooking by pressing START/STOP
and selecting a new function.
10. The PRESSURE ADJUST button is used to select desired
cooking pressure (HIGH or LOW). Each pre-set cooking
setting automatically selects the optimum pressure for
that selection, but it can be manually selected with this
button (see the Cooking Guide on page 22 for available
adjustments).
11. The TEMP ADJUST button is used to select desired
temperature (HIGH or LOW). The temperature may only be
adjusted on the SLOW COOK, YOGURT, and BROWN/
SAUTÉ functions (see the Cooking Guide on page 22 for
available adjustments).
12. The START/STOP button starts and stops a cooking
function. It must be pressed to change from one cooking
function to another after cooking has begun.
13. The Display Screen shows how much longer the food
needs to cook from the selected time in hours and minutes
once the Multi-Cooker is preheated. While the Multi-
Cooker is preheating, the display screen will show, “HEAt”.
